Sie kommen natürlicherweise in Fleisch, Fisch, … WebSep 12, 2008 · Consume a moderate amount of protein. Limit meat, fish and poultry to 4 - 6 oz per day. Try other low-purine good protein foods such as low fat dairy products, tofu and eggs. Limit fat intake by choosing leaner meats, foods prepared with less oils and lower fat dairy products. Avoid High-Purine foods.

In humans, purines are metabolized to uric acid, which serves as an antioxidant and helps to prevent damage caused by active oxygen species. A continuous supply of uric acid is important for protecting human blood vessels.
